SLTA Joins Forces With Xpressjobs To Tackle Staff Shortages In The Licensed Trade

SLTA joins forces with Xpressjobs to tackle staff shortages in the licensed trade

The Scottish Licensed Trade Association has joined forces with a UK recruitment firm to help tackle current staff shortages in the hospitality and tourism sectors north of the border.

The SLTA has formed a partnership with tourism and hospitality recruitment specialist Xpressjobs to provide its members with a new service that allows businesses to promote job vacancies free of charge on its website, Xpressjobs.co.uk.

Colin Wilkinson, SLTA managing director, said that the Scottish licensed trade had been “hit with a chronic shortage of staff” following Brexit and the Covid pandemic. “Recruiting staff is consistently one of the top three challenges highlighted by those operating in the hospitality sector,” he said.

As a result of the partnership, a wide range of support tools are available to SLTA members:

  • Free Unlimited jobs posting for all members – 28 day job posting on www.xpressjobs.co.uk
  • Reduced (50%) of Marketing Promotions (job feature, social media, email marketing) – Cost is usually £300 but would reduce down to £150 (1 month campaign)
  • A recruitment consultation (1hrs) with the Xpress team of experts who can provide SLTA members with advice on recruitment within their organisations, including in the following areas – Job Adverts Training / Attraction-Employee Brand / Process / Salary Benchmarking / Recruitment Strategy
